Rothschild analysts have been paid
From efinancialcareers.com, June 18th:
"Analyst bonus season is very fast approaching. Rothschild has initiated the excitement, and it appears to be paying handsomely.
Based on figures we have elicited in the past, the average third year bonus for an M&A analyst at a first tier house in 2009 was anything from £30-£60k.
According to our sources, Rothschild’s third year analysts have just been paid anything from £50-£65k.
Even better, Rothschild also appears to have increased its salaries. To mark their ascension from analyst to associate, analysts have allegedly had their base pay ramped up from £50k to £70k. In days of yore (2009), recruiters claim they would have had it increased to £62k.
“People at Rothschild seem to be very happy,” muses one recruiter. "
